Clean & Simple (CAS) does not have to be so very simple. It can have plenty of layers but should also have plenty of “white” space.

Steps:
- Card Base: (8½” x 4¼” scored at 5½”) Basic White Thick cardstock.
- Background Panel: (4” x 5¼”) Gold Grid patterned piece of paper from the Regal Distressed Patterns Specialty Designer Series Paper pack.
- Accent Mat: (2⅝” x 4⅞”) Gold Foil
- To make it easier to add the Tree Decoration, the Gold Foil Panel was affixed to an Adhesive Sheet.
- To maximize the beautiful Gold Foil Panel, the Tree was die-cut using the Snowflake Tree die from the Decorative Trees Dies set, an On-Line Exclusive product and set aside.
- Focal Panel: (2⅜” x 4¾”) Basic White Thick cardstock.
- The sentiment, O Christmas Tree, from the Decorative Trees stamp set, also an On-Line Exclusive product, was stamped with Versamark ink and heat set with Gold Embossing Powder.
- The card was then assembled:
- The Adhesive Sheet Backing was removed from the Tree and then added to the Focal Panel.
- The Focal Panel was adhered over the Gold Foil Mat, covering the Tree opening.
- Two (6”) pieces of (⅛”) Gold Trim Ribbon, were wrapped diagonally around the Background Panel and affixed with Scotch Tape.
- The Background Panel was adhered to the Card Base and the Decorated Focal Panel was popped up with Dimensionals.
Clean and simple and quickly made. A very elegant Holiday card.
